Home | History | Annotate | Download | only in InstCombine

Lines Matching refs:BitWidth

320     uint32_t BitWidth = IT->getBitWidth();
321 APInt KnownZero(BitWidth, 0);
322 APInt KnownOne(BitWidth, 0);
325 APInt Mask(APInt::getLowBitsSet(BitWidth, TrailingZeros));
328 APInt(BitWidth, TrailingZeros)));
338 uint32_t BitWidth = IT->getBitWidth();
339 APInt KnownZero(BitWidth, 0);
340 APInt KnownOne(BitWidth, 0);
343 APInt Mask(APInt::getHighBitsSet(BitWidth, LeadingZeros));
346 APInt(BitWidth, LeadingZeros)));
353 uint32_t BitWidth = IT->getBitWidth();
354 APInt LHSKnownZero(BitWidth, 0);
355 APInt LHSKnownOne(BitWidth, 0);
357 bool LHSKnownNegative = LHSKnownOne[BitWidth - 1];
358 bool LHSKnownPositive = LHSKnownZero[BitWidth - 1];
361 APInt RHSKnownZero(BitWidth, 0);
362 APInt RHSKnownOne(BitWidth, 0);
364 bool RHSKnownNegative = RHSKnownOne[BitWidth - 1];
365 bool RHSKnownPositive = RHSKnownZero[BitWidth - 1];
446 unsigned BitWidth = cast<IntegerType>(LHS->getType())->getBitWidth();
448 APInt LHSKnownZero(BitWidth, 0);
449 APInt LHSKnownOne(BitWidth, 0);
451 APInt RHSKnownZero(BitWidth, 0);
452 APInt RHSKnownOne(BitWidth, 0);